  22. I can see why Washington does this, but explain to me why WE would want to do this? We're trading a loonie for 4 quarters here. Evan Rodrigues is inconsistent and certainly is not a top 6 player on a contending team...so he certainly isn't going to help us be one...and he's 28. Michal Kempny isn't at all an upgrade on any bottom pairing d-man we have right now...in fact, as of right now (at age 31) he's a fringe NHL'er. Hendrix Lapierre obviously becomes the centrepiece of the trade. He's 20...check. He is gifted at the CHL level...check. But he is far from being a lock...essentially we would be trading a known, producing young player (Boeser is 24) raised in our system who can play in ANY team's top 6, for a maybe, a hopeful. Young players like Lapierre are best drafted and raised within the same system. Once proven then their trade value goes up (just like Boeser's)...if I was going to trade for Lapierre it would have to be an equivalent level prospect, someone that would be just as big a chance as he might be. It happens but it's not that common that young top 6 forwards get traded for prospects...more likely TDL rentals (a 29+ year old player that helps a team over the top) that get traded for prospects. Obviously the better the rental, the better the prospect in return. If Washington called with this deal, I'd say no. And if I was the GM for Vancouver, it's not what I'd ask for in return for Boeser. Maybe more like Mantha + Lapierre for Boeser + 2nd, but again, I'm not calling them...if they want Boeser then they can present to me, they're the buyer...make an offer.
